|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 18.0 - 20.0% |
| Nickel (Ni) | 8.0 - 10.5% |
| Manganese (Mn) | 2.00% max |

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el cutting tools which can cause contamination and reduce corrosion resistance. | Employ dedicated stainless steel cutting blades and tools, ensuring they are clean and free from ferrous contamination. |
| Insufficient edge preparation before welding, leading to weak or porous weld joints. | Thoroughly clean and bevel the edges to be welded, removing any scale or oxide layers to promote strong, sound welds. |
